Set generations after the original Solnoid–Paranoid conflict, New Era explores a radically transformed Earth where the legacy of the bio-engineered “Third Race” project has reshaped humanity. In this future society, life appears peaceful on the surface—but tensions between artificially modified humans and traditional Earth-born citizens simmer beneath everyday life.When a new threat emerges, echoing the cycle of conflict that began with the Solnoids and Paranoids, a young Earth woman named Sandy Newman becomes entangled in a conspiracy tied to the galaxy’s forgotten past. As political forces maneuver in the shadows, Sandy uncovers a lineage and destiny connecting her directly to the events of the original Eternal Story.A quieter, more introspective entry in the Gall Force saga, New Era reinterprets the franchise as socio-political sci-fi, exploring identity, artificial evolution, and the consequences of manufactured peace.
